"A well proportioned semi detached family home in convenient location and having spacious lounge, fitted breakfast kitchen, downstairs w.c., three good sized bedrooms and family bathroom to the first floor. The property has gas central heating and double glazing with driveway to the front and garden to the rear with panoramic views.

RECEPTION HALL With stairs to the first floor landing, laminate style flooring, central heating radiator and doors leading to:- THROUGH LOUNGE 5.51m(18'1'') x 3.66m(12'0'') Having central heating radiator, double glazed window to front and double glazed patio doors leading to the rear garden. PHOTO FITTED BREAKFAST KITCHEN 4.01m(13'2'') x 3.48m(11'5'') Having a range of units to include single drainer sink unit, base units with worktops over, matching wall units, plumbing for automatic washing machine, double glazed window overlooking rear elevation, central heating radiator and tiled flooring. COVERED SIDE PASSAGEWAY With door to the front elevation and door to the rear garden, wall mounted central heating boiler. TURNED STAIRCASE Lead from the reception hall to the half landing giving access to:- CLOAKROOM With low flush suite. FURTHER FLIGHT OF STAIRS Lead from the half landing to the first floor landing, giving access to:- BEDROOM ONE 4.09m(13'5'') x 3.48m(11'5'') Having double glazed window overlooking rear garden with elevated views, and central heating radiator. BEDROOM TWO 3.61m(11'10'') x 3.20m(10'6'') Having double glazed window overlooking rear garden with elevated views and central heating radiator.
BEDROOM THREE 3.35m(11'0'') x 2.29m(7'6'') Having double glazed window overlooking front elevation and central heating radiator. FAMILY BATHROOM Fitted with suite comprising panel bath with fitted shower over, wash hand basin, low level wc, obscured double glazed window, central heating radiator and fitted cupboard. OUTSIDE The property has the benefit of a driveway to the front with small low maintenance front garden.
The rear garden has an elevated patio area having views and steps down to the lawned garden with mature trees and shrubs.
